Output abb66c39d5dff8c93c6d44e602e6dcd8cfbf0f45ec1afd55be1ba20558ab6fe2:4

value
891326
script pubkey
OP_0 OP_PUSHBYTES_32 51a576fc40885fb8f6a74eeb2c1a9e3e0d0ee59c2e3874f187382d4a10518b35
address
bc1q2xjhdlzq3p0m3a48fm4jcx578cxsaevu9cu8fuv88qk55yz33v6svdtw99
transaction
abb66c39d5dff8c93c6d44e602e6dcd8cfbf0f45ec1afd55be1ba20558ab6fe2
spent
true